Rep. Katrina Pierson introduced HB 5277, a bill on Health, to the Texas House on Friday, March 14 during the 89(R) legislative session, according to the Texas Legislature website.
More specifically, the official text was summarized by the state legislature as ’’relating to the duties of the Texas Maternal Mortality and Morbidity Review Committee and the collection, maintenance, and disclosure of maternal health records regarding voluntary termination of pregnancy’’.
The following is our breakdown, based on the actual bill text, and may include interpretation to clarify its provisions.
This bill amends the duties of the Texas Maternal Mortality and Morbidity Review Committee to include studying and reviewing cases of pregnancy-related deaths, particularly those related to voluntary termination of pregnancy, as well as trends, rates, and disparities in these deaths and severe maternal morbidity. The committee will additionally review health conditions affecting at-risk populations and investigate effective practices from other states. It will compare pregnancy-related death rates based on socioeconomic status and assess the feasibility of examining severe maternal morbidity cases. However, records concerning therapeutic termination of pregnancy are excluded from collection, maintenance, and disclosure under this bill. If passed by a two-thirds majority, the bill takes immediate effect; otherwise, it becomes effective on Sept. 1, 2025.
